A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
On the eve of Tesla's Q1 earnings release, its share price fell nearly 6%, driven by concerns among analysts that its brand might be eroding.
The stock closed at $227.50, barely $6 above its annual low from April 8th.
has faced a particularly challenging year, with its share price declining 44% since January. It marked the twelfth time this year that Tesla shares dropped by at least 5% in a single day.Criticism has often centered on CEO Elon Musk, especially his involvement in political activities and the pace of development in Tesla's ambitious projects, such as autonomous driving technology. Investors have expressed concerns over potential brand damage stemming from Musk's public persona.
This concern is amplified by Tesla's decreasing deliveries, reporting 336,681 vehicles delivered in Q1, a 13% decline from the previous year. Such figures have sparked worry among analysts about the potential softness in demand, exacerbated by geopolitical factors such as tariffs.
Consumer perception surveys indicate a declining interest in the Tesla brand, with fewer consumers considering a purchase compared to earlier years. This points to a potential long-term impact on Tesla's market share as it contends with both internal challenges and external market pressures.
As Tesla prepares for its earnings call, investors will be keenly watching how the company addresses these challenges, especially regarding its growth strategy in key markets. This comes at a time when competitive pressures and new entries in the electric vehicle market augment the urgency for a proactive strategy.
Despite the current headwinds, some analysts remain hopeful about Tesla's long-term potential, though cautions are raised about the immediate future, driven by the erosion of consumer sentiment and geopolitical uncertainties.
The complex landscape in which Tesla operates underscores the significance of its forthcoming earnings announcements, where the focus will be not only on financial performance but also on strategic responses to its current challenges.

Stay ahead with real-time Wall Street scoops.

Dec.25 2025

Dec.25 2025

Dec.25 2025

Dec.25 2025

Dec.25 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et